FURTHER STUDIES OF IODINE ATOM RECOMBINATION.

Abstract

An experimental and theoretical investigation of the recombination of iodine atoms in the presence of nitric oxide is described. The work is aimed particularly at the resolution of the anomaly between calculated temperature coefficients and those which were measured by Porter, Szabo and Townsend (1962). Our more detailed calculations lead to a value of -11.45 kcal/ mole for the reaction of I and NO to yield NOI. A one meter long, high temperature, flash photolysis apparatus was constructed and preliminary measurements using this apparatus, although somewhat higher than the earlier ones, are still much lower than those calculated.
